Journal of the House of Representatives
of the Second Session of the 116th General Assembly
of the State of South Carolina
being the Regular Session Beginning Tuesday, January 10, 2006


CONFERENCE REPORTS

S. 1026 - A Joint Resolution to appropriate from the General Fund of the state to the state's general deposit account fiscal year 2004-2005 surplus revenues for the purpose of preventing an accumulated generally accepted accounting principles (GAAP) General Fund Deficit
Printed Page 1367, Mar. 1
S. 1061 - A Bill entitled "Heritage Trust Program", and to provide for bonding authority in the South Carolina Department of Natural Resources for land acquisition, restoration, improvement, and management of properties for inclusion in the Heritage Trust Program
Printed Page 1665, Mar. 16
H. 3841 - A Bill to enact the "South Carolina Retail Facilities Revitalization Act" including provisions to provide property tax credits or income tax credits for rehabilitation expenses made to eligible sites which have been used as retail sales
Printed Page 3396, May 17
H. 4165 - A Bill relating to criteria for hiring natural resources enforcement officers, so as to revise the residency requirements for these enforcement officers
Printed Page 3620, May 24
H. 4810 - The 2006 General Appropriations Bill
Printed Page 4208, May 31
H. 4812 - The Capital Reserve Fund
Printed Page 4209, May 31
S. 680 - A Bill to provide that gasoline and diesel fuel may be dispensed at unattended service stations if the dispensing devise has an automatic shut-off valve that is activated when the sale reaches fifty dollars
Printed Page 4281, June 1
H. 3726 - A Bill to enact "Chandler's Law", so as to provide for the regulation, registration, and titling of all-terrain vehicles by the Department of Natural Resources
Printed Page 4283, June 1
H. 3831 - A Bill relating to places where electors are registered and vote, so as to provide that in an emergency situation electors may vote in a location or at a polling place not within the precinct where the elector is registered to vote, and to provide conditions when an alternate polling place may be designated
Printed Page 4298, June 1
H. 4671 - A Bill relating to hearings and proceedings that an Administrative law judge shall preside over, so as to delete the provision that excludes certain motor vehicle related hearings and proceedings, to provide that the Clerk of the Administrative Law Court must file a certified copy of a final order with a clerk of the Circuit Court under certain circumstances
Printed Page 4300, June 1
S. 572 - A Bill to provide that the South Carolina Consolidated Procurement Code supersedes any other conflicting law, and to provide that the chief procurement officer and the affected local governmental body have the opportunity to participate fully in matters pending before or appealed from the procurement review panel
Printed Page 4316, June 1
H. 4644 - A Concurrent Resolution to request the South Carolina High School League to schedule the annual State High School Football Championships at a facility on the campus of other colleges or universities which meet the same seating capacity and other criteria as the Williams-Brice Stadium at the University of South Carolina in order to expose the participants in the event to other colleges and universities in which they may be interested in attending
Printed Page 4372, June 1
S. 1261 - A Bill relating to the issuance of concealable weapons permits, so as to define "qualified non-resident", and relating to the issuance of permits of concealable weapons permits, so as to provide that SLED must issue a permit to carry a concealable weapon to a resident or qualified non-resident upon proper application
Printed Page 4374, June 1
H. 3640 - A Bill so as to provide that ground beef prepared by a food-service provider for public consumption must be cooked to at least one hundred fifty-five degrees Fahrenheit unless otherwise ordered by the immediate consumer and to provide immunity from liability for serving beef cooked at such temperature upon request, and to require a food service provider to provide a written or verbal warning of the risks of eating such ground beef
Printed Page 4417, June 1
H. 4735 - A Bill relating to determining the fitness of a person charged with a crime to stand trial, so as to increase from fifteen days to sixty days the time within which the mental health evaluation of the person must be completed and to authorize the court on good cause shown to grant an extension of up to thirty days
Printed Page 4561, June 14
H. 3882 - A Bill to provide that the Department of Motor Vehicles may allow year of manufacture license plates to serve as the official license plates for certain motor vehicles
Printed Page 4605, June 14
S. 1029 - A Joint Resolution to create an Eminent Domain Study Committee to review the condemnation authority of all entities that possess the power of eminent domain in South Carolina and to recommend legislative changes, if appropriate
Printed Page 4683, June 14
